Internship Tech @ Lilly - Puerto Rico

 

With the internship, you will have the opportunity to apply your technical and business skills to real world situations and contribute to a company that makes medicines to help people live longer, healthier, and more active lives.  Let Lilly be the launchpad to your career and help to unlock your potential.

This is an exciting time to join IT as we are driving and delivering innovative technology solutions to transform our business in this digital era.

 

The internship will provide hands-on experience in the following areas:

  • Create opportunities to deliver technology solutions to transform commercial business areas
  • Experience working in Scaled Agile Framework (SAFe)
  • Development of Cloud Competencies
  • Delivery of Data & Analytic Capabilities
  • Creation of Data Visualizations
  • Foster Cross-Functional IT Partnerships

 

EDUCATION AND BASIC QUALIFICATIONS

  • Must be currently pursuing a Bachelor, Master or Doctorate’s deg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Or in a related engineering discipline.
  • Please note that for bachelor’s degree, candidate must be in its 3rd year as a minimum.  Although a GPA of 3.5 or higher is preferred, a GPA of 3.00 is considered the minimum requirement
  • It is required that all student interns be enrolled in their respective college or institution and provide evidence of its insurance coverage
  • Qualified candidates must be legally authorized to be employed in the United States
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ills.  Fully Bilingual – English and Spanish
  • Purpose driven and values-based individuals

Preferred, not required: Knowledge in ANSI SQL, MS PowerBI, JavaScript, Python or other scripting language.
